Synopsis:

A Jewish family saga which utilises a picareque structure in order to dip into the lives of one particular family at each of their subsequent funerals.

In particular, we follow the fortunes of Chaim who, as a young man, is seated at the very rear of the chapel, furthest from the coffin at the front of the chapel.  With each successive funeral, he is seated somewhat closer to the ‘action’, until..

But there is a twist.

Running-time: 60 minutes.

Production History: Part of series titled ‘Six Pack’ produced by SBS and broadcast 18 May 1992.

Awards:  Winner of AWGIE Best Television Feature 1992.
